Most of our large lizards are called Goannas but they all have their own specific names...
This one is a Lace Monitor.
The lace monitor (Varanus varius), also known as the tree goanna, is a member of the monitor lizard family. A large lizard, it can reach 2 metres (6.6 ft) in total length and 14 kilograms (31 lb) in weight. The lace monitor is considered to be a least-concern species according to the International Union for Conservation of Nature.
I got this guy in the Adelaide Hills which border Adelaide.
